Post by: Jeff Brimble on December 21, 2008, 02:02:45 pm
pass the job backto whoever, its will take you ages unless its a new watersoluble silicon.
get some cornflourbaby talc  and 000 wire wool dip the wire wool in the dry  cornflour and scrub.

Post by: Jeff Brimble on December 21, 2008, 06:00:45 pm
Oil flo is good for removing glue etc but it wouldnt work at all on the silicon i had. The large 3ftx18"panes took about 20min each but there were lots of silicon marks- messy builders  :'(

Post by: Jeff Brimble on December 21, 2008, 06:56:26 pm
Not if you use fine triple zero or 0000 guage, its on the packet. Wont scratch glass but makes a mess of plastic or viynl
